Is it safe to eat reheated vegetables? It is completely safe to eat reheated vegetables that have been steamed, as long as the vegetables have been kept safely in the fridge, have not gone bad, and have been reheated properly. How long can I keep steamed vegetables in the fridge? Steamed vegetables can usually be kept in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. If you are going to keep the vegetables for a longer time, you should store them in the freezer . It is important to make sure that steamed vegetables in the fridge do not come into contact with other foods in the fridge, especially raw meat, poultry, eggs and dairy.
